Output ab90daf3d1b3d79ad54034c1dea560d4f50ed4fb92ccf489c2e13d5d39d529f3:0

value
1506900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d60d70777d5542340d5a33aa5bb90b8f3daeed OP_EQUAL
address
3BFLd83uDPaSCS1g2WP4H92iDhuCa9ihSx
transaction
ab90daf3d1b3d79ad54034c1dea560d4f50ed4fb92ccf489c2e13d5d39d529f3
confirmations
130639
spent
true